Transaction 75fecaf318b72ee351dda77c65ed27974a32a2b30d76f247619deef2350818fa

3 Input
2 Outputs
  • 75fecaf318b72ee351dda77c65ed27974a32a2b30d76f247619deef2350818fa:0
  • value  9735291
    address  3622EKUNUE3z44M2bRUjRKmAARPEoEFC3w
  • 75fecaf318b72ee351dda77c65ed27974a32a2b30d76f247619deef2350818fa:1
  • value  253400
    address  1Kjiv6SNvm2jQKBKMtpfPU5sYEfrECHXs3